Polyester is a common polymer used in clothing. State the name of the chemical reaction used to form polyester by reaction of ethanedioic acid and ethane-1,2-diol. Give the name of the molecule which is lost upon condensation of these two molecules.

Name of reaction is condensation polymerisation.Water is lost upon condensation of ethanedioic acid and ethane-1,2-diol (will draw this out on the whiteboard).
